首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

易语言查询mysql

易语言(EPL)是一种中文编程语言,它以中文关键词为基础,适合中文用户使用。易语言查询MySQL数据库涉及到的基础概念包括数据库连接、SQL语句执行以及结果处理。

基础概念

  1. 数据库连接:建立应用程序与MySQL数据库之间的连接。
  2. SQL语句:用于查询、插入、更新或删除数据库中的数据。
  3. 结果处理:执行SQL语句后,处理返回的结果集。

相关优势

  • 中文编程:易语言使用中文关键词,降低了中文用户的学习难度。
  • 开发效率:提供了丰富的库函数和组件,可以快速开发应用程序。
  • 跨平台:易语言支持Windows、Linux等多种操作系统。

类型

  • 连接方式:通常使用ODBC或ADO方式连接MySQL数据库。
  • 查询类型:包括简单查询、条件查询、多表查询等。

应用场景

  • 桌面应用程序:易语言常用于开发桌面应用程序,特别是面向中文用户的应用。
  • 数据管理系统:用于开发数据管理系统,如库存管理、客户关系管理等。

示例代码

以下是一个使用易语言通过ADO方式连接MySQL数据库并执行查询的示例代码:

代码语言:txt
复制
.版本 2

子程序 连接数据库
    ' 初始化ADO对象
    ADOConn = 创建对象("ADODB.Connection")
    ' 设置连接字符串
    ADOConn.ConnectionString = "Provider=MSDASQL;Driver={MySQL ODBC 8.0 Unicode Driver};Server=localhost;Database=testdb;Uid=root;Pwd=123456;"
    ' 打开连接
    ADOConn.Open
    ' 输出连接状态
    输出 "数据库连接状态: " + ADOConn.State
    返回 ADOConn
结束子程序

子程序 执行查询
    本地 ADOConn = 连接数据库()
    本地 ADORs = 创建对象("ADODB.Recordset")
    ' 执行SQL查询
    ADORs.Open "SELECT * FROM users", ADOConn
    ' 处理查询结果
    输出 "查询结果:"
    DO WHILE NOT ADORs.EOF
        输出 "ID: " + 转文本(ADORs.Fields("id").Value) + ", Name: " + 转文本(ADORs.Fields("name").Value)
        ADORs.MoveNext
    LOOP
    ' 关闭记录集和连接
    ADORs.Close
    ADOConn.Close
结束子程序

' 调用执行查询子程序
执行查询()

参考链接

常见问题及解决方法

  1. 连接失败:检查连接字符串是否正确,确保MySQL服务器正在运行,并且用户名和密码正确。
  2. SQL语句错误:检查SQL语句的语法是否正确,确保表名和字段名存在。
  3. 结果集处理错误:确保在处理结果集之前,记录集已经打开,并且在处理完毕后关闭记录集和连接。

通过以上步骤和示例代码,可以实现对MySQL数据库的基本查询操作。如果遇到具体问题,可以根据错误信息进行排查和解决。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

扫码

添加站长 进交流群

领取专属 10元无门槛券

手把手带您无忧上云

扫码加入开发者社群

相关资讯

热门标签

活动推荐

    运营活动

    活动名称
    广告关闭
    领券